FuseFM back on the airwaves

by Jane McConnell, News Editor


 

fusefmStudent radio station FuseFM returned to the airwaves last week with a fresh line-up of DJs, presenters, producers and a new committee.

The launch party, held in Red Rum on Wilmslow Road, was broadcast live on air on their wavelength 87.7FM after a countdown to broadcast just before midnight.

Station Manager Stephen Bugeja said: “A lot people have worked very hard over the last few months and it’s great that we’re finally on air.

“Yet again we had a huge demand for shows and we think we’ve put together a very exciting line-up. Make sure you tune in!”

FuseFM were looking to employ a full-time station manager earlier this semester. This would enable the radio station to broadcast 24 hours a day, 7 days a week online, whilst maintaining the FM licence for four weeks each semester. It was hoped that this would widen opportunities for students looking to get a firsth-hand experience of radio.

A motion was proposed at the first General Meeting at the University of Manchester Students’ Union; however, it missed quorum by approximately 60 people and so the meeting was abandoned. Nevertheless Stephen maintained that hopes are still high for securing the new position in time for next year.
